DescriptionLast remaining retail unit at Waterworks Food Hall. This rare, small-format space features a floor-to-ceiling glass façade and external courtyard frontage with Richmond Street West exposure, plus interior access to Toronto's celebrated new food hall a 60,000 sq.ft. heritage redevelopment in the heart of King West. Strategically positioned adjacent to the Waterworks condominium lobby and Susur Lee's new flagship restaurant, this unit sits at the intersection of local culture and high culinary impact. It's also next to the entrance of a 55,000 sq. ft. YMCA opening Spring/Summer 2025, ensuring continuous foot traffic from residents, visitors, and wellness members alike.Tenants enjoy shared access to Waterworks outdoor seating, dining areas, washroom facilities, loading dock, 72 underground public parking stalls, off-premises storage, along with built-in traffic from nearly 20 best-in-class food vendors including Boxcar Social, Aburi Sushi, Civil Works, and Grape Witches. Zoned for flexible uses including café, boutique grocer, or traditional retail. Potential for a mezzanine up to 297 sq. ft. A rare opportunity to plant your flag in a fully leased, design-forward landmark where retail, hospitality, and community converge. Rent may include fixed rent and percentage rent components.
